2. The collegium committee headed
by Chief Justice of the Supreme Court Sanjiv Khanna last month recommended to
the central government to appoint Ramasamy Sakthivel, P. Dhanapal, Chinnasamy
Kumarappan and Kandasamy Rajasekhar, who were additional judges in the Madras
High Court, as permanent judges.

 

3. It is noteworthy that those who
are usually appointed as additional judges in the High Court for a period of 2
years are later promoted to permanent judges.

7. A wildlife-bird conservation,
rescue and rehabilitation center named 'Vanadhara' has been set up on an area
of ​​about 3,000 acres within the Reliance Oil Refinery complex in Jamnagar
district of Gujarat.
